How to Make Ground Turkey and Zucchini

Preparing the Ground Turkey and Zucchini:

  • Place a large skillet on high heat. Next, add 2 tbsp. of canola oil and bring to a high heat.
  • Add the garlic, onion, zucchini, salt, and ground black pepper and sauté for 5 minutes, mixing occasionally.
  • Next add the ground turkey and sauté for 5 minutes, mixing occasionally.
  • Finally, add in the diced tomatoes and sauté for 5 minutes, mixing occasionally.

Ingredients
  

  • 1 lb. ground turkey
  • 1 large zucchini cut into bite sized pieces
  • 1 can diced tomatoes 15-16oz.
  • 1 onion diced
  • 2 cloves garlic sliced
  • 2 tbsp. canola oil
  • ½ tsp. salt
  • ¼ tsp. ground black pepper

Instructions
 

Preparing the Ground Turkey and Zucchini:

  • Place a large skillet on high heat. Next, add 2 tbsp. of canola oil and bring to a high heat.
  • Add the garlic, onion, zucchini, salt, and ground black pepper and sauté for 5 minutes, mixing occasionally.
  • Next add the ground turkey and sauté for 5 minutes, mixing occasionally.
  • Finally, add in the diced tomatoes and sauté for 5 minutes, mixing occasionally.

Invent Your Recipe

Invent Your Recipe:
For this recipe, ground turkey and zucchini, I am using ground turkey, however, I have used ground beef, ground chicken, shredded chicken, and pulled pork before. Give those a try as well and see which one you like the most.
Zucchini is a great vegetable for this dish, however, you could also make this recipe with yellow summer squash, eggplant, peppers, large tomatoes, acorn squash, or butternut squash.
If you are looking for some more flavor or spice, feel free to add in what you like. Try some red pepper flakes or chili powder. How about some peppers to sauté with the dish? Use the ingredients that you have on hand or really enjoy.

Frequently Asked Questions About Ground Turkey

What to add to ground turkey to give it flavor?

I season ground turkey the same way I would ground beef, ground chicken, or ground pork. My favorite seasoning combination is simple: salt, ground black pepper, garlic powder, and onion powder. Sometimes I will include paprika, dried oregano, dried thyme, dried basil, or crushed red pepper flakes.

What to add to ground turkey to keep it moist?

When I pan sauté ground turkey I like to use olive oil or butter to keep the turkey moist. Additionally, I will sauté the ground turkey with other vegetables, such as garlic, onions, peppers, zucchini, eggplant, or asparagus. The moisture from the vegetables helps to keep the turkey from drying out.

Do you Season ground turkey before cooking?

Yes. I usually keep the seasoning simple. Salt, ground black pepper, garlic powder, and onion powder. You could also incorporate herbs such as sage, thyme, oregano, or basil.

What is ground turkey good for?

Ground turkey is great as a substitute in any recipe that uses ground beef. Recipes such as burgers, meatballs, meatloaf, lasagna, bake ziti, tacos, dips, or hash recipes.
